National Reconciliation Ordinance (NRO)

The National Reconciliation Ordinance (NRO) was a controversial ordinance issued


by
the former President of Pakistan, General Pervez Musharraf, on 5 October 2007.
It granted amnesty to politicians, political workers and bureaucrats who were ac
cused
of corruption, embezzlement, money laundering, murder, and terrorism between 1 J
anuary 1986, and 12 October 1999,
the time between two states of martial law in Pakistan. It was declared unconsti
tutional
by the Supreme Court of Pakistan on 16 December 2009, throwing the country into
a
political crisis.
